Lemon Basil Split Chicken Breast Recipe

Lemon and basil marinated split chicken breasts on the grill.

Ingredients

  • 4 chicken breasts
  • 2 lemons, juiced
  • 1 zest from lemon
  • 1/4 cup fresh basil leaves packed
  • 1/4 cup dry white wine
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il

Instructions

  • Place all marinade ingredients in a food processor (or blender) and blend well.
  • Place the chicken breasts in a sealable bag (careful with the ribs so they don't poke through) and pour in the marinade.
  • Work the marinade around to cover the chicken breasts and then squeeze as much air out of the bag as you can and seal it.
  • Place the bag in a bowl (in case the ribs made a hole in the bag) and place the bag in the refrigerator.
  • Marinate the chicken for around 4 - 6 hours, turning the bag a few times throughout so that the chicken gets equal love from the marinade.
  • Remove the chicken from the refrigerator and place the bag of marinating chicken on the kitchen counter about 30 minutes before grilling, just to warm the breasts up a little.
